Blockchain and Cryptocurrency: Enhancing Security and Transparency

The integration of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ies holds immense potential for the future of online casinos, promising enhanced security, transparency, and faster transactions. Blockchain’s decentralised nature can provide a secure ledger for all gaming activities, reducing the risk of fraud and manipulation. Cryptocurrencies, as a payment method, offer players greater control over their funds and can facilitate near-instantaneous deposits and withdrawals, bypassing traditional banking intermediaries. This shift could significantly improve the trust and efficiency of online gaming operations.

While regulatory frameworks are still evolving, the underlying benefits of blockchain for verification and secure transactions are undeniable. Casinos embracing this technology could offer provably fair games, where players can independently verify the fairness of each outcome. This transparency builds significant trust within the player community. Furthermore, the potential for reduced transaction fees associated with cryptocurrencies can be passed on to players, making gaming more cost-effective. The Future of Responsible Gambling and Player Protection

As online casinos continue to innovate, a parallel and equally important trend is the increasing focus on responsible gambling and robust player protection measures. Future platforms will likely incorporate more sophisticated tools and features designed to help players manage their gaming habits effectively. This includes advanced self-exclusion options, real-time spending trackers, and personalised alerts for exceeding predefined limits. The ethical responsibility of operators to provide a safe gaming environment will be paramount, driving innovation in player support and harm minimisation strategies.

Technological advancements will play a key role in this area, with AI-powered systems potentially identifying at-risk behaviour and offering timely interventions or support resources. Educational initiatives and readily accessible links to professional help services will become standard. Ultimately, the goal is to create a sustainable and enjoyable gaming ecosystem where players can participate responsibly, confident that their well-being is a top priority. The integration of these protective measures will be a defining characteristic of leading online casinos in the years to come.
